Resumo
The dynamics of the inflaton scalar field oscillating around a minimum of singular potentials in the expanding Universe is studied. Asymptotic formulas are obtained, describing the cosmological expansion at late times. The problem of stability of the considered oscillanions as well as a related phenomenon of field fragmentation are briefly discussed.
